Overturned big rig spills 3,000 gallons of fuel on Mound City Road

Marion, West Memphis FDs assist with cleanup

news@theeveningtimes.com

Both the Marion and West Memphis fire departments made the scene Tuesday night to handle an overturned 18-wheeler.

The Magness Oil Company tanker was loaded with fuel when it overturned and approximately 3,000 gallons of fuel had leaked out of the tank, running into the embankment and ditches on the left side of the road.

The accident occurred on Mound City Road at the eastbound entrance ramp to Interstate 40. The road was blocked off for several hours as crews worked to contain and clean the spill and then remove the overturned tractor-trailer.
